## Build Provenance: Dependency Graph Visualizer

Welcome aboard. GraphLoom renders the dependency tree for every Stitchworks build, pulling edges from the provenance ledger at publish time. Nodes link back to the attestation that produced them, so you can trace any artifact to its source commit. Refresh runs every ten minutes. To verify the visualizer is reading the current ledger snapshot, compare against the build token below.

session token of kahag-bawip = htk6_729d08

Subject: Dedup cut-over complete

All,

The Mergewell dedup pipeline is now primary for customer records. Legacy matcher is read-only until end of month. Plugin hooks fire on the new `record.merged` event; the old `dupe.flagged` event is gone. Match thresholds tightened, so expect fewer but cleaner merges. Update your plugins against the production settings below.

service settings:
[istael]
team = gilath
access_code = ac_468cdf
owner = casdor.gilox
host = istael.kelviforge.internal
port = 5432
peer = quenwyn.braskworks.corp
salt = 6678df32
pin = 7400

Ticket #4471 — Loyalty ledger reconciliation fix

The Perkstone points ledger double-credits transfers when a redemption lands in the same batch window. Patch adds an idempotency check keyed on transfer sequence. Migration backfills affected balances; dry-run output attached. Needs sign-off before the next batch run. The approver responsible for ledger changes is listed below.

signatory, yahog-badug: Quenix Ulaael

## Spoolhaven recovery steps

When print jobs back up, check the Spoolhaven queue endpoint before restarting anything. Restarts purge in-flight jobs, so drain first. Access is restricted: all queue-drain and restart calls require the service credential scoped to the spooler namespace only, reviewed quarterly per the Inkport security baseline. Authenticate your drain request using the credential below.

gateway credential: vxb3-p91